WebDo use "RICE. " Rest, ice, compression, and elevation (RICE) is good for knee pain caused by a minor injury or an arthritis flare. WebKnee swelling after an injury is normally profuse and the knee typically balloons very quickly. WebIce: Put an ice pack on your knee about 3 to 4 times a day. You can also use a bag of frozen veggies like peas or corn. Leave it on for 20 minutes at a time. Medicate: Take a …
